摘要

This paper works on the precise machining of ultrasonic combined grinding for Nano-ZrO_2 ceramics, and point out that two dimensional ultrasonic grinding has many desirable characteristics for the fabrication of hard brittle materials, such as the oval-shaped machining locus along spiral line, the machining that is similar to the rotating tool and the machining with variable amplitudes, and proves that two dimensional ultrasonic grinding improves the sharpness of abrasive particle, reduces mean grinding force, and increases interferences among abrasive particles, so its surface quality is superior to that under common grinding.
